
Emiliano Cunha
Directing
Born 1982-10-23 · Porto Alegre, Rio Grande do Sul, Brazil
Emiliano Cunha is the director of the award winning short films The Dog (2011, co-direction with Abel Roland), selected for over 50 international film festivals, and A Cup of Coffee and Wait (2013), selected for over 30, including selections for the Huesca International Film Festival and the Gramado International Film Festival for both films. He also directed the short film Wolves (2012, co-direction with Abel Roland), the TV series Horizonte B (Netflix license), and A Benção (post-production). Under Clear and Innocent Waters (2016) was selected for the 58th Zinebi, in Bilbao, Spain. Lane 4 (2019), his debut in feature films, premiered in Festival de Cine de Cartagena 2019. Emiliano graduated in Cinema and has a Master’s Degree in Film, with his research concerning Flux Cinema
